Product Description
The Dell 0FX582, also known as the PERC 5/I, is a robust PCI-Express SAS RAID controller designed to enhance the storage capabilities of Dell servers. This controller allows for the management of multiple SAS and SATA hard drives, providing advanced data protection and performance optimization through various RAID configurations. It supports RAID levels 0, 1, 5, and 10, offering flexibility to balance performance, redundancy, and capacity based on specific application needs. Equipped with onboard cache memory, the PERC 5/I controller accelerates data transfer operations, significantly improving the overall I/O performance of connected drives. This makes it an essential component for servers handling databases, virtualization, or other I/O-intensive workloads. The PCI-Express interface ensures high bandwidth connectivity to the server's motherboard, enabling efficient communication between the controller and the system.
